30 yard dumpster dimensions in Council Grove

If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be getting a container which will carry 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These numbers could change slightly depending on the construction dumpster rental cost business in Council Grove you choose. A 30 yard dumpster will carry between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, therefore it is the ideal choice for whole-home residential cleanouts as well as commercial clean-up projects.

Examples of projects that would generate enough waste for a 30 yard container include:

  • A leading home addition
  • Building of a brand new home
  • A garage demolition
  • Entire-home window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size home)

The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Make sure you don't exceed this weight limit or you could face overage charges.


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to remain safe while using a rental dumpster.

1. Engage the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a slight incline could cause it to roll.

2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Items must not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and be sure to lock it when you are done.

4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while carrying heavy objects to the dumpster.

6. Just let adults near the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Make sure you have lots of lighting when moving debris to the dumpster. If your plan is to work at dusk,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Determining Where to Put Your Dumpster

Determining where to put your dumpster can get a huge impact on how quickly you finish endeavors. The most efficient alternative would be to pick a location that's close to the worksite. It is vital, however, to consider whether this location is a safe alternative. Make sure that the area is free of obstacles that could trip folks while they carry heavy debris.

Many folks choose to place dumpsters in their own driveways. This is a convenient alternative because it usually means you can avoid requesting the city for a license or permit. In the event you have to place the dumpster on the road, then you definitely need to get in touch with your local government to inquire whether you are required to get a permit. Although many munic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for short levels of time, others are going to request that you complete some paperwork. Following these rules will help you stay away from fines that will make your job more costly.


Common items to put in a roll-off dumpster

When you rent a roll-off dumpster, you will be enticed to throw anything and everything inside. Common items which folks usually dispose of in a dumpster comprise solid waste material and most routine home and construction waste, along with tree limbs and landscaping debris. They could be used for company and commercial cleanouts, home renovations, getting rid of junk when you are moving to another dwelling, larger landscaping occupations and more.

A record of stuff you cannot set in a roll-off dumpster contains paints and sol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, chemicals, electronics and batteries. If you try to contain these items, you'll probably end up with an extra fee. Other items which will definitely incur an additional fee include tires, mattresses and appliances. Additional heavy stuff are also not enabled; items which are too hefty may surpass government transportation regulations and be unsafe to haul.

Long-Term vs Roll off dumpsters

Whether or not you require a permanent or roll off dumpster is dependent upon the kind of job and service you will need. Long-Lasting dumpster service is for continuous needs that last longer than just a couple of days. This includes matters like day to day waste and recycling needs. Temporary service is precisely what the name indicates; a one time demand for job-specific waste removal.

Temporary rolloff dumpsters are delivered on a truck and are rolled off where they will be utilized. All these are typically bigger containers that may manage all the waste which is included with that specific job. Long-Lasting dumpsters are usually smaller containers because they're emptied on a regular basis and so do not need to hold as much at one time.

If you request a long-lasting dumpster, some companies demand at least a one-year service agreement for that dumpster. Roll off dumpsters merely need a rental fee for the time that you just maintain the dumpster on the job.

What's the largest size dumpster available?

The largest roll-off dumpster that companies typically rent is a 40 yard container. This huge dumpster will hold up to 40 cubic yards of debris, which is equivalent to between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ris.

The weight limitation on 40 yard containers usually ranges from 4 to 8 tons (8,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be very conscious of the limitation and do your best not to surpass it. If you do go over the limit, you can incur overage fees, which add up quickly.

Examples of projects that a 40 yard container will probably be the right size for include: A foreclosure or estate cleanout A 750 square foot deck removal 4,000 square feet of roofing shingles in multiple layers Whole-home interior renovation Getting rid of crap when you're moving in or out House demolition New house construction Commercial and residential cleanouts
